<br>In recent years, private jet flights have gained immense popularity among business executives, celebrities, and affluent travelers. The allure of private aviation lies in its convenience, luxury, and flexibility, allowing passengers to bypass the hassles of commercial air travel. This article explores the various facets of private jet flights, including their benefits, types, costs, and the future of this thriving industry.
<br>
The Advantages of Private Jet Flights<br>1. Time Efficiency<br>
One of the most significant advantages of private jet flights is the time saved. Passengers can arrive at the airport just minutes before departure, avoiding long security lines and boarding waits. This is particularly beneficial for business travelers who need to maximize their productivity by spending less time in transit.
<br>
<br>2. Flexibility in Scheduling<br>
Private jets operate on their own schedules, allowing passengers to choose departure times that suit their needs. This flexibility means that travelers can change their plans at a moment’s notice, making private aviation an ideal choice for those with unpredictable itineraries.
<br>
<br>3. Access to More Airports<br>
Private jets can access thousands of smaller airports that commercial airlines do not service. This opens up a world of possibilities for travelers, allowing them to land closer to their final destinations and avoid the need for additional ground transportation.
<br>
<br>4. Enhanced Privacy and Comfort<br>
Flying privately provides a level of privacy that commercial flights cannot offer. Passengers can conduct business meetings, relax, or spend quality time with family without the prying eyes of fellow travelers. Additionally, private jets are designed for comfort, often featuring spacious cabins, luxurious seating, and personalized service.
<br>
<br>5. Tailored Experience<br>
From gourmet catering to customized in-flight entertainment, private jet flights can be tailored to meet the specific preferences of passengers. This level of personalization enhances the overall travel experience, making it memorable and enjoyable.

Types of Private Jets<br>Private jets come in various shapes and sizes, catering to different needs and budgets. Here are the main categories of private jets:
<br>
<br>1. Light Jets<br>
Light jets are ideal for short-haul flights and typically accommodate 4 to 8 passengers. They are cost-effective and perfect for quick business trips or weekend getaways. Examples include the Cessna Citation Mustang and the Embraer Phenom 100.
<br>
<br>2. Midsize Jets<br>
Midsize jets offer more space and range than light jets, accommodating 6 to 9 passengers. They are suitable for longer flights and often feature additional amenities. Popular models include the Hawker 800XP and the Citation XLS.
<br>
<br>3. Heavy Jets<br>
Heavy jets can carry 10 or more passengers and are designed for long-haul flights. They provide a high level of comfort and luxury, making them a favorite among corporate executives and high-profile individuals. Notable examples include the Gulfstream G650 and the Bombardier Global 6000.
<br>
<br>4. Turboprop Aircraft<br>
Turboprops are a cost-effective option for shorter flights and are ideal for accessing smaller airports. They offer a unique flying experience with a propeller-driven engine and can accommodate 4 to 8 passengers. The Beechcraft King Air is a well-known turboprop model.

Cost of Private Jet Flights<br>The cost of private jet flights can vary significantly based on several factors, including the type of aircraft, flight distance, and additional services. Here are some key points to consider regarding the costs:
<br>
<br>1. Hourly Rates<br>
Private jet charter companies typically charge by the hour. Light jets may cost between $2,000 and $4,000 per flight hour, while heavy jets can range from $5,000 to $10,000 or more. It’s essential to factor in the total flight time, including any repositioning flights.
<br>
<br>2. Membership and Jet Card Programs<br>
Many companies offer membership or jet card programs that provide fixed hourly rates and guaranteed availability. These programs can be a cost-effective option for frequent travelers, as they often come with benefits such as discounted rates and access to a wider range of aircraft.
<br>
<br>3. Additional Fees<br>
In addition to hourly rates, travelers should be aware of other potential costs, including landing fees, fuel surcharges, and catering expenses. These fees can add up quickly, so it’s advisable to clarify all costs upfront with the charter company.

The Future of Private Jet Flights<br>The private aviation industry is evolving rapidly, driven by technological advancements and changing consumer preferences. Here are some trends shaping the future of private jet flights:
<br>
<br>1. Sustainable Aviation<br>
With growing concerns about climate change, the private aviation sector is exploring sustainable practices. This includes the development of electric and hybrid aircraft, as well as the use of sustainable aviation fuel (SAF) to reduce carbon emissions.
<br>
<br>2. On-Demand Services<br>
The rise of on-demand charter services and apps has made private jet travel more accessible than ever. Companies like Blade and Wheels Up are leveraging technology to connect travelers with available flights, streamlining the booking process and making private aviation more user-friendly.
<br>
<br>3. Enhanced Safety Protocols<br>
In light of the COVID-19 pandemic, private jet operators have implemented enhanced safety measures, including rigorous cleaning protocols and social distancing practices. These measures have reassured passengers about the safety of private travel.
<br>
<br>4. Market Growth<br>
The demand for private jet flights has surged, particularly in the wake of the pandemic. Many travelers are now prioritizing privacy and safety, leading to an increase in charter bookings. As the market continues to grow, more companies are entering the space, increasing competition and driving innovation.
